2010 BMW X6 Overview

The 2010 BMW X6 “sports activity coupe” (SAC) looks like a cross between a four-door sedan and a midsize SUV, and is available in xDrive35i and xDrive50i trim levels, with two potent engine options: a 300-horsepower, 3.0-liter inline-6 (xDrive35i), and a 400-horsepower 4.4-liter V-8 (xDrive50i). Either engine is coupled to a six-speed automatic transmission with auto-manual shift. In demonstration of the SUV’s raw power, the V-8 is capable of accelerating from 0-60 in just 5.3 seconds. EPA estimated fuel economy ratings range between 13-15 mpg in the city and 18-21 mpg on the highway.
Rivaling the Porsche Cayenne and Mercedes-Benz-M Class, the all-wheel-drive (xDrive) 2010 BMW X6 sits atop standard 19-inch wheels with run-flat tires or optional 20-inch wheels. From the exterior, the X6 resembles a raised and slightly lengthened Z4 and features black moldings around the twin grilles, a monotone front bumper and sloping roofline. A power liftgate is now standard and automatic high-beam headlights are a new option.
Inside, the 2010 BMW X6 is adorned in leather trim and seats four occupants. Hardware includes a navigation system with voice activation and BMW’s iDrive, which utilizes an LCD screen and console-mounted dial to control audio, climate and communication functions. Sounds are provided by a 10-speaker sound system with a CD player and HD radio that can be controlled via the steering wheel. Available features include dual-zone climate control with settings for each rear passenger and heated front and rear seats.
For 2010, the BMW X6 features the Dynamic Performance Control differential with electronic stability and traction control systems designed to maximize stability. In addition, the xDrive50i now has upgraded brakes with aluminum calipers. Other standard safety technologies include four-wheel-disc antilock brakes, side-impact airbags for the front seats and side curtain airbags for both rows.
Though lacking in cargo volume compared to other crossovers, the luxurious 2010 BMW X6 “sports activity coupe” more than makes up for it with superb performance and handling.
